body{
background-image: url(img/back.gif);
background-color: #794612;
margin: 0px;
padding: 0px;
}

.div_header{
position: absolute;
left: 90px;
top: 0px;
width: 767px;
height: 221px;
border: 0px;
background-color: #E89B17;
background-image: url(img/back_header.jpg);
}

.div_logo{
position: absolute;
width: 411px;
height: 96px;
left: 424px;
top: 22px;
}

.div_suche{
position: absolute;
left:104px;
top: 50px;
width: 312px;
height: 51px;
}

.div_impressum{
position: absolute;
left: 848px;
top: 105px;
width: 33px;
height: 104px;
border: 0px;
}

.div_nav{
position: absolute;
left: 370px;
top: 131px;
width: 293px;
height: 76px;
}

.div_content{
position: absolute;
left: 90px;
top: 220px;
width: 767px;
border: 0px;
background-color: #FEF8E7;
background-image: url(img/back_content.gif);
background-repeat: repeat-y;
overflow: hidden;
}

.div_left{
position: absolute;
left: 106px;
top: 278px;
width: 208px;
border: 0px;
}


form{
margin: 0px;
padding: 0px;
}

.suchfeld{
background-color: #F8DCA3;
width: 161px;
height: 19px;
border: 0px;
}

h1{
font-family: Georgia, Trebuchet MS, Arial;
font-size: 20px;
color: #343434;
font-weight: bold;
margin: 0px;
padding: 0px;
}
h2{
font-family: Georgia, Trebuchet MS, Arial;
font-size: 15px;
color: #343434;
font-weight: bold;
margin: 0px;
padding: 0px;
}

h3{
font-family: Georgia, Trebuchet MS, Arial;
font-size: 15px;
color: #343434;
font-weight: bold;
margin: 0px;
padding: 0px;
padding-bottom: 5px;
}

.text{
font-family: Georgia, Trebuchet MS, Arial;
font-size: 11px;
color: #343434;
line-height: 16px;
}

.text a:link { text-decoration: none; color: #CE5B02; font-weight: bold; }
.text a:visited { text-decoration: none; color: #CE5B02; font-weight: bold; }
.text a:active { text-decoration: none; color: #CE5B02; font-weight: bold;  }
.text a:hover { text-decoration: underline; color: #CE5B02; font-weight: bold; }

.text2{
font-family: Georgia, Trebuchet MS, Arial;
font-size: 12px;
color: #343434;
line-height: 18px;
}

.p_links10{
margin-left: 10px;
padding: 0px;
}

.form_td{
background-color: #F4EAD6;
font-family: Verdana, Arial, Sans-Serif;
font-size: 11px;
color: #222222;
}

.form_textfeld{
width: 335px;
height: 19px;
font-family: Verdana, Arial, Sans-Serif;
font-size: 11px;
color: #222222;
}

.form_textfeld_kurz{
width: 200px;
height: 19px;
font-family: Verdana, Arial, Sans-Serif;
font-size: 11px;
color: #222222;
}

.form_textarea{
width: 335px;
height: 100px;
font-family: Verdana, Arial, Sans-Serif;
font-size: 11px;
color: #222222;
}

.bild{
border: 4px solid;
color: #E3D7BA;
}

.p10links{
padding: 0px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
margin-left: 10px;
}
